The Vibe
Sport- und Genusshotel Silvretta reads as a contemporary alpine property that balances active-mountain functionality with a serious focus on food. The exterior language—dark timber cladding, broad eaves and generous glazing—signals a modern take on Tyrolean building traditions rather than a nostalgia-driven chalet. Located on one of Ischgl’s main arteries, the hotel feels embedded in village life: practical for skiers and close to the pedestrian zone, yet tuned to the resort’s high-energy après-ski. The MICHELIN Selected designation underlines that dining and hospitality here are delivered with the consistent quality associated with premium alpine hotels.

Stay Tips
If food is a priority, plan ahead for dinner at the hotel’s restaurant: the description emphasises that dining is treated as seriously as the sport offering, and the property’s MICHELIN Selected status suggests high demand. Book tables in advance during the extended season (late November through early May) and peak holiday periods, when Ischgl’s lively après-ski scene drives traffic to nearby dining outlets. The hotel’s central location makes it easy to get to and from the village for evening plans, so reserving an early table or confirming availability before arrival is advisable.
